Plevé allows the designer to spotlight the beauty of diamonds in all shapes, sizes and colors. Diamonds are placed into mosaic patterns without the use of traditional metal setting. They are held securely in place with a revolutionary, internationally patented technology that utilizes cured ceramic instead of metal to secure the diamonds in place. The name is derived from a French enamel technique called complevé.

The look of any piece from the Plevé collection is an original and cannot be duplicated, ensuring each consumer will own a one-of-a-kind hand sculpted Plevé piece. The jewellery is set in a ceramic base cured under blue-light, using technology perfected in Germany. The ceramic contains crushed diamonds to improve both the technical and the optical properties, and can be coloured to harmonise with the gems and diamonds each piece.
The jewellery combines diamonds in different colours with sapphires, rubies and other gems, to create a canvas of scintillating interplay of light.

About Ron Rizzo
Ron Rizzo is an artist, jewelry designer and musician. Ron started his career working at his family’s jewelry business where he discovered his passion for making jewelry. After attending F.I.T. and the Gemological Institute of America, Ron received prestigious awards from DeBeers and The World Gold Council. His collections were sold to Neiman Marcus, Henri Bendel, Saks Fifth Ave, and Nordstorm. His success in the wholesale business led him to open his retail boutique and studio in Long Island, NY.
